Twitter Business Models. Im Sure I Can Predict How They Are Going To Make Money

There has been so much talk about Twitter and still not having a business model. RWW recently wrote an article asking their readers to suggest business models for Twitter, but I thought the entire subject is a little mundane.

Twitter for me is just a giant chat room. I find it funny that all the press seem to talk about Twitter like it is going to be the next Google. This simply isn’t going to happen and I do think the Twitter business model is very simple.

1. Twitter seems to have a very nice sized sidebar (around 160px) in which is currently barely used, but would be ideal for display advertising either at the top or at the bottom.

2. Background advertising is another great option for Twitter, users can sell the use of their background images, and this could tie in nicely with a small display at also at the top of the sidebar.

3. Twitter has recently been running a top bar section in which US Election information, this could be another great revenue stream for them.

Any one of these business models would bring Twitter a very healthy revenue stream. I think these are the best models for the company. I’m really not a fan of the idea of sponsored tweets, because that can really cut into the user experience.
